Trip to International Netball Match at Wembley
International Netball Friday 18th April 2008


On Friday afternoon 20 pupils from years 7-11 travelled up to London to see the England Netball Team take on Malawi in the third and final Cooperative international test. England are currently ranked 3rd in the world and Malawi are 5th so we were set for an exciting match.

Before we had entered Wembley Arena the shopping began to ensure we had all the necessary equipment to make as much noise as possible. Nicky and Jenny led the cheering with their whistles ensuring The Downs could be heard around the arena even before the match began. Abi, Gemma, Jess, Ellie and Emma continued the support with England Cheer Sticks. The staff too ‘borrowed’ the Cheer sticks and created quite a pandemonium!

The atmosphere was magnificent from the national anthems to the final whistle. The courtside entertainment was amazing – dance lessons will never be the same again!

For the first quarter the girls were kept quiet as Malawi took the lead 5-0 and England 's netballers were made to battle to draw the first quarter 11-11. Thereafter, England's pace and power, inspired (of course by the cheering and banging of the crowd especially in E block by The Downs) enabled them to win in front of a capacity crowd at Wembley. The final score was England 61 Malawi 36.
The evening was a great success. For some of the group it was the first time they had seen netball played at such an elite level. Thanks to everyone for making it a memorable trip and a superb way to mark the end of the netball season at The Downs School.
